As previous posts have said, the QAN share price may only go up after the announcement - with the view that the worst is behind them, people are thinking that the company is indeed undervalued and may be a good BUY & HOLD contender. Looking at the sheer volume of shares traded from 28/8, it may well be hedge funds jumping in for a taste.


Again not all investors interested in QAN would jump onto PPRUNE to have a search. We follow trends, if a technical trader, and balance sheets if fundamental. Both of these suggest a severely undervalued company to investors. If the share price hits its 52 week high of $1.52 and stays for a period, we will see a lot more buyers from the technical side jump in (search Darvas Trading).
